The Office of Resource Strategy is organized by three divisions:
* Employee Services: Provide legally-compliant employee services related to benefits and compensation, manage workforce data and systems, and provide world-class customer service within 24 hours;
* Contracts & Acquisitions: Support schools and Central Office in purchasing goods in alignment with procurement law and regulation; and
* Finance: Ensure school and central office finances are allocated and expended in alignment with the district's strategic plan, in a manner that fosters transparency, maximizes funds, promotes equity, and ensures compliance with requirements.
The Employee Services (ES) work group supports the work of all school-based and Central Office staff and is comprised of the following five teams:
The Benefits and Compensation
team is responsible for the following: administering and encouraging adherence to a consistent classification grading philosophy; ensuring that DCPS administers compensation policies consistently and pursuant to relevant legislation and collective bargaining agreements; providing support to units during reorganizations, RIFs, and other periods of hire, transfer, promotion, and demotion; conducting classification reviews, administering position audits, and approving position descriptions; offering retirement counseling, guidance, and advanced planning; and administering the agency's health, life, tax shelter, flexible spending, and supplementary benefits plans.
The Employee Services Communication and Training (ESCT)
team manages all Employee Services communications to the DCPS workforce, stakeholders, and external partners, as well as leads the development and implementation of resources, workshops, and events designed to support employee needs. ESCT also manages several customer service and central office performance initiatives for DCPS, including the Employee Services helpline, walk-in visitor reception, clearance compliance, employee onboarding and offboarding processes, licensure compliance, and central office employee performance evaluations.
The HR Information Systems and Records Management
team ensures systems data integrity, manages the data reporting function, processes personnel actions in PeopleSoft, provides position management support for schools and Central Office, provides time and labor support, and manages the personnel filing system for all DCPS employees. The team also serves as a key HR partner to external agencies like the Office of the Chief Technology Officer (OCTO), the DC Office of Human Resources (DCHR), and the Office of Pay and Retirement Services (OPRS).
The HR Systems Development
team manages the design, development, and overall strategy of several technical applications managed by Central Office teams. This technical team ensures that data is accurate and integrated between systems. It seeks to use applications and their data to improve and fine-tune processes so that the agency can accomplish its work efficiently and DCPS employees are empowered to easily use these systems.
The Strategic Staffing
team is responsible for hiring for all positions in DCPS. The team provides budgeting support, works with principals and supervisors to develop their staffing plans and personnel budgets, and works with employees, principals, and hiring managers on staffing changes.
